web-dev-qa-db-ja.com

psycopg2接続はすでに閉じています

私たちの環境の1つでは、psycopg2を使用してpythonスクリプトから非常に重いクエリを実行します。実行には10分以上かかりますが、結果が得られ、受信したデータを消費する可能性があります。

同じスクリプトを別の環境に移動すると、約5分後にエラーが発生します:psycopg2.InterfaceError:接続は既に閉じています

その理由は何でしょうか?

2
user136716

最も可能性の高い理由は、非常に忍耐力がなく、5分後に接続をドロップするファイアウォールまたはゲートウェイを使用していることです。通常、これが発生すると、サーバーが接続を閉じたようにクライアントに見え、クライアントが接続を閉じたようにサーバーに見えます。これは、Pythonで表示されるエラーメッセージと互換性があるようです。サーバーのログファイルの問題の原因は何ですか?

2
jjanes